R.B. from Los Angeles, CA, using Photoshop 9.0.2 with Windows XP, writes in with:

I'm really sorry - this must be a stupid question (and in older versions I knew how to do this).

I have six JPG's saved. I need to put them into a single Photoshop document (as different layers?) so that I can arrange them, into a single document that will print out like a collage.

Not to worry, R.B. -- there are NO stupid questions here...

Make sure all the files are the same work mode (JPG, Gif, etc)

Open the "work" file...
Open all of the other 6 files...
tap the "V" key
click and hold on the image of the first file, and drag it into the window of the "Work" file. It will arrive there on its own layer.
Do the same for all five remaining files.

If they're all the same resolution, be sure to make the 'work' file at least as large (pixels by pixels) as the largest of the six you'll be bringing over.
